Actor Bernard Hill – best known for appearing in films such as Titanic and Lord of the Rings – was one of 90 people who abseiled down a lighthouse in the UK recently to raise money for the Royal National Lifeboat Institution.

The event took place in Southwold, with proceeds from the abseil going to the local RNLI lifeboat station.

It is the second time the actor has taken part in the event – he abseiled the same lighthouse in 2009, commenting: “It shouldn’t be a charity – it should be a state-funded institution like the NHS. It’s a mark of the quality of the people that volunteer for it because people would just die out there without their help. It’s a vital service. People don’t understand what the sea is about and how dangerous it can be, that in five minutes it can all change.”
